IFA Paris Istanbul at the Turkish Fashion Fabrics Show: Creative Experimentation Meets International Exposure

Posted on 21/05/2025

In April 2025, students and faculty from IFA Paris Istanbul took part in two key events held in Bursa, the strategic heart of Turkey’s textile industry: the Turkish Fashion Fabrics Show Trend Camp, followed by the professional fair Turkish Fashion Fabrics Show. These events offered students the opportunity to explore the latest developments in the fashion industry and connect with leading professionals in the field.

Trend Camp: A Day of Inspiration and Creation

Organized at Bursa Business School in collaboration with IFA Paris Istanbul, the Trend Camp brought together experts and creatives around upcoming trends and fashion innovations. Students explored the major themes shaping the Spring/Summer 2026 and Fall/Winter 2026-2027 seasons, while reflecting on the social, environmental, and technological shifts influencing today’s fashion landscape.

Throughout the day, IFA Paris Istanbul instructors led a series of engaging talks:

-Mert Çelebi, designer and IFA teacher, delivered an in-depth analysis of trends through the lens of sustainability, illustrating how color and fabric choices are influenced by societal change.

-Senem Kula shared her vision of future fashion that merges artisanal craftsmanship with cutting-edge technology, focusing on practices such as circularity, sustainable materials, and smart textiles.

To close the day, a nature-inspired design workshop co-led by Mert Çelebi and Kaan Doğru invited participants to create imaginative and eco-conscious designs using organic shapes, textures, and colors found in the natural world.
 

The Turkish Fashion Fabrics Show: A Dive into the Textile Industry

Following the Trend Camp, the IFA Paris Istanbul campus participated in the Turkish Fashion Fabrics Show, an international fair organized in partnership with the Bursa Chamber of Commerce and Industry. This major event gathered textile professionals, students, designers, and representatives from global institutions, fostering meaningful dialogue and collaboration.

The conference program, titled “Turkish Fashion Fabrics Show Dialogs,” expanded on the discussions from the Trend Camp. Topics ranged from textile innovation and luxury brand strategy to the impact of AI and 3D technology on fashion.

Highlights included:

-Forecasting color and material trends with a focus on sustainability

-Building a luxury brand from concept to launch

-Sustainable fashion approaches blending craftsmanship, circularity, and innovation

Other seminars explored emerging uses of 3D design, artificial intelligence, and digital pattern-making systems in the fashion industry.
